Exploring the Vestigial State and Standout Essays

The speakers explore the concept of the vestigial state, discussing its definition and giving examples from various chapters in the book, including topics such as women disrupting the state, changing image of sovereignty, and power relations within drug cartels. They also mention Elizabeth Prichard's book on state theory and critique of violence, before an unrelated advertisement closes the chapter.
